The Coteaux du Loir Rouge "Hommage à Louis Derré" from Domaine de Bellivière is a red wine that pays tribute to the tradition and winemaking expertise of the Loire. Produced with carefully selected grapes, this wine expresses a refined balance between intensity and finesse. On the nose, it stands out for its aromatic notes of ripe red fruits, sweet spices, and a slight hint of damp earth, typical of this region. On the palate, the attack is vigorous, with a well-integrated tannic structure that evolves into a long and persistent finish. The tannins, although present, are soft and well-rounded, making this wine pleasantly vibrant and complex. An ideal pairing would be with red meat dishes, game, or aged cheeses. This wine not only represents an excellent example of Coteaux du Loir Rouge but also serves as a tribute to the craftsmanship of Louis Derré, fully expressing the typicity and elegance of the terroir.

Winery history
Created by Éric and Christine Nicolas in 1995, the estate developed across numerous parcels between Jasnières and Coteaux du Loir; the family-run operation is now carried on by Clément and Laure-Anne Nicolas. In 2016 they also launched a commercial venture called “Les Arches” to address climatic and market challenges.
Production philosophy
An agricultural approach attentive to soil and biodiversity: organic, biodynamically oriented production with winemaking interventions aimed at respecting the terroir's expression.
Terroir and vineyards
Located in Lhomme, in the Sarthe department, the estate tends the vineyards of the AOC Jasnières and Coteaux du Loir; the soils include tuffeau and other formations that influence the wines' acidity and minerality.
